#0c5473 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c5473 is composed of 4.7% red, 32.9%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.6% cyan, 27%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 198.1 degrees, a saturation of 81.1% and a lightness of 24.9%. #0c5473 color hex could be obtained by blending #18a8e6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#0c5473
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010608 is the darkest color, while #f6fc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0c5473
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4142 is the less saturated color, while #02587d is the most saturated one.
